=========================================================================================== medium no. 2: modified Lin and Staba medium, 0.5 µM 2,4-dichlorophenoxyacetic acid, pH 5.7 =========================================================================================== Plant cell lines ================= Chemicals and stock solutions ============================== (All stock solutions are stored at 4°C) * KNO\ :sub:`3`\ * NH\ :sub:`4`\ Cl * CaCl\ :sub:`2`\ ·2H\ :sub:`2`\ O * MgSO\ :sub:`4`\ ·7H\ :sub:`2`\ O * Sucrose * Lin_and_Staba_1 .. csv-table:: :header: "Chemical", "Concentration (mg/mL)" :widths: auto "H\ :sub:`3`\ BO\ :sub:`3`", "2.4" "MnSO\ :sub:`4`\ ·5H\ :sub:`2`\ O", "10.18" "ZnSO\ :sub:`4`\ ·7H\ :sub:`2`\ O", "4.05" * Lin_and_Staba_2 .. csv-table:: :header: "Chemical", "Concentration (mg/mL)" :widths: auto "FeSO\ :sub:`4`\ ·7H\ :sub:`2`\ O", "5.56" "Na\ :sub:`2`\ -EDTA", "7.46" Heat at 80°C for 3--4 hours for chelating Fe * Lin_and_Staba_3 .. csv-table:: :header: "Chemical", "Concentration (mg/mL)" :widths: auto "KI", "0.375" "Na\ :sub:`2`\ MoO\ :sub:`4`\ ·2H\ :sub:`2`\ O", "0.127" "CuSO\ :sub:`4`\ ·5H\ :sub:`2`\ O", "0.01" "CoCl\ :sub:`2`\ ·6H\ :sub:`2`\ O", "0.01" * Lin_and_Staba_4 .. csv-table:: :header: "Chemical", "Concentration (mg/mL)" :widths: auto "Nicotinic acid", "5" "Pyridoxine·HCl", "0.5" "Thiamine·HCl", "3" * Lin_and_Staba_5 .. csv-table:: :header: "Chemical", "Concentration (mg/mL)" :widths: auto "KH\ :sub:`2`\ PO\ :sub:`4`", "68" * 2,4-D (1 mM) .. csv-table:: :header: "Chemical", "Concentration (mg/mL)" :widths: auto "2,4-D sodium monohydrate", "0.261" (2,4-Dichlorophenoxy)acetic acid sodium salt monohydrate, Sigma-Aldrich (D6679) * KOH (1 N) Medium preparation =================== #. Dissolve the following chemicals in approximately 800 mL of distilled water. .. csv-table:: :header: "Chemical", "Amount" :widths: auto "KNO\ :sub:`3`", "5.56 g" "NH\ :sub:`4`\ Cl", "0.268 g" "CaCl\ :sub:`2`\ ·2H\ :sub:`2`\ O", "0.22 g" "MgSO\ :sub:`4`\ ·7H\ :sub:`2`\ O", "0.185 g" "Sucrose", "20 g" #. Add following stock solutions, and fill up to approximately 950 mL with distilled water. .. csv-table:: :header: "Stock solution", "Volume (mL)" :widths: auto "Lin_and_Staba_1", "1" "Lin_and_Staba_2", "5" "Lin_and_Staba_3", "1" "Lin_and_Staba_4", "1" "Lin_and_Staba_5", "1" "2,4-D (1 mM)", "0.5" #. Adjust the pH of the solution to 5.7 with KOH (1 N), and fill up to 1 L with distilled water. #. Autoclave the medium at 121°C for 20 min.
